Transaction ec9634bd56ee8615766a911dcad541ea357a4dec085cb427559152ec1941808c
1 Input
1 Output
-
ec9634bd56ee8615766a911dcad541ea357a4dec085cb427559152ec1941808c:0
- value
- 766765
- script pubkey
- OP_0 OP_PUSHBYTES_20 26dd376a574036f6f071f7bc600b3e14d878a1bc
- address
- bc1qymwnw6jhgqm0dur3777xqze7znv83gdu7ullxl